Leashes/Collars:
We require all pets to be leashed in our parking lot and in our lobby. Please don’t assume that your pet will follow you. Even the best-trained pet can be distracted. Also, even if your pet is social, the dog that they run up to greet may not be in the mood. Collars: We require all pets to come with a collar. If they do not normally wear a collar at home we will try to accommodate that. But they need to come with one in case. For safety reasons we do not allow your pet to wear a choke collar while in their kennel. If you have an extra collar for your pet, please bring it with you so that they can wear that while kenneled. We do have a couple of extras here, but we cannot guarantee that one will be available, especially during peak times.
